Just 3,195t, or 3.7% of Australia's avocado production is exported mostly to Singapore, Malaysia and Hong Kong. The Hass variety is the predominant avocado produced in Australia, accounting for approximately 81 per cent production, with Shepard accounting for about 16 per cent. The Biosecurity Plan for the Avocado Industry outlines key threats to the industry, risk mitigation plans, identification and categorisation of exotic pests and contingency plans. Avocados Australia is active in the Consultative Committee on Emergency Plant Pests (CCEPP) and the National Management Groups (NMG) responding to the annual incursion of three fruit fly species in the Torres Strait, and to the detections of Varroa jacobsoni in Queensland, also under active eradication.
